Overview of Capital Policy

Nissho Corporation positions stable profit returns to shareholders as an important issue and has set a total return ratio target of 50% for fiscal year 2025 in the medium-term management plan "NOF VISION 2030 Stage II" announced in May 2023. This time, with the aim of improving capital efficiency and further enhancing shareholder returns, the company has resolved to acquire treasury stock. The target shares are the company's common shares, with an upper limit of 1,800,000 shares (0.79% of total issued shares), and the total acquisition price capped at 5,000,000,000 yen. The acquisition period is from February 16, 2026, to March 31, 2026, and the purchase will be conducted on the Tokyo Stock Exchange market.

Impact on Shareholders and Future Outlook

This share buyback will increase the proportion of treasury stock relative to outstanding shares, which is expected to improve capital efficiency. As of January 31, 2026, the company already holds 8,294,244 treasury shares, and this acquisition will further strengthen shareholder returns. Since the shares will be acquired through market purchases, flexible responses based on stock price trends are possible. Going forward, the company intends to promote stable dividends and share buybacks as dual pillars of its shareholder return policy.
